# Build Provenance: Incremental Rebuilds on Mosswire

Quick primer: Mosswire only rebuilds pages whose content hash changed, so "why didn't my page update?" usually means the source hash matched. Every incremental run writes a provenance record — which inputs, which template version, which cache entries it reused. If output looks stale, don't nuke the cache first; check the provenance log. Each record is keyed by the token that appears below.

build token for fafof-tageg: htk21_f30a3062ec5a0972b3bbf

Management has completed preliminary diligence on Fennimore Analytics, a mid-sized data tooling firm based in Caldport. The business is profitable, founder-led, and complementary to our Veristat product line. Indicative pricing is within the range the board authorized in spring. Key risks are retention of the founding team and overlap in two enterprise accounts. We propose entering a 45-day exclusivity period, with a full diligence report to follow. The strategic rationale is outlined in the confidential note below.

confidential, bawig-bafog: Only 30 of the 496 pilot accounts renewed Lammir, so a churn review is set for May 8. Kelionax Systems is in early talks to buy Noririx Foods for about $76.9 million.

Branch managers receive fixed allocations in January; mid-year top-ups are discontinued. Priority: forklift recertification and the Ledgerline rollout. External courses capped per head; internal workshops uncapped. Variance above 5% triggers regional review. Quarterly spend reports due within ten days of quarter close. Underspend will be reclaimed centrally in July. No exceptions without CFO approval. Branch managers should treat the note below as strictly confidential.

management briefing: Headcount on the Silok team goes from 44 to 77 by the end of May. Gross margin on Silok came in at 63 percent against a plan of 30 percent.